成人AV在线无码|婷婷五月激情色,|伊人加勒比二三四区|国产一区激情都市|亚洲AV无码电影|日av韩av无码|天堂在线亚洲Av|无码一区二区影院|成人无码毛片AV|超碰在线看中文字幕

如何實現(xiàn)mysql主從同步主從切換

一、概述MySQL主從同步是指將一個MySQL主數(shù)據(jù)庫的數(shù)據(jù)同步到一個或多個從數(shù)據(jù)庫的過程。主從切換則是在主數(shù)據(jù)庫故障或需要執(zhí)行維護操作時,將從數(shù)據(jù)庫切換為新的主數(shù)據(jù)庫。通過實現(xiàn)主從同步和主從切換,可

一、概述

MySQL主從同步是指將一個MySQL主數(shù)據(jù)庫的數(shù)據(jù)同步到一個或多個從數(shù)據(jù)庫的過程。主從切換則是在主數(shù)據(jù)庫故障或需要執(zhí)行維護操作時,將從數(shù)據(jù)庫切換為新的主數(shù)據(jù)庫。通過實現(xiàn)主從同步和主從切換,可以提高數(shù)據(jù)庫的可用性和容錯性。

二、實現(xiàn)MySQL主從同步的步驟

1. 配置主數(shù)據(jù)庫:在主數(shù)據(jù)庫中編輯配置文件,設置server-id參數(shù),并確保binlog日志功能開啟。

2. 配置從數(shù)據(jù)庫:在從數(shù)據(jù)庫中編輯配置文件,設置server-id參數(shù),并配置replicate-do-db參數(shù)以選擇需要同步的數(shù)據(jù)庫。

3. 啟動主從同步:在從數(shù)據(jù)庫中使用CHANGE MASTER TO命令,指定主數(shù)據(jù)庫的IP地址、端口號和日志位置等信息,然后使用START SLAVE命令啟動從數(shù)據(jù)庫的同步進程。

4. 驗證主從同步:可以通過SHOW SLAVE STATUS命令查看從數(shù)據(jù)庫的同步狀態(tài),確保同步正常進行。

三、實現(xiàn)MySQL主從切換的步驟

1. 檢測主庫故障:通過監(jiān)控工具或手動檢測,發(fā)現(xiàn)主數(shù)據(jù)庫故障或需要切換時,需要及時進行處理。

2. 選擇新的主數(shù)據(jù)庫:從數(shù)據(jù)庫中選擇一個合適的從庫作為新的主數(shù)據(jù)庫,通常選擇與主庫具有相同或更高配置的從庫。

3. 停止原來的從數(shù)據(jù)庫:在原來的從數(shù)據(jù)庫上執(zhí)行STOP SLAVE命令,停止和原來的主數(shù)據(jù)庫的同步關系。

4. 配置新的主數(shù)據(jù)庫:在新的主數(shù)據(jù)庫上編輯配置文件,設置server-id參數(shù),并確保binlog日志功能開啟。

5. 更新從數(shù)據(jù)庫配置:在原來的從數(shù)據(jù)庫中使用CHANGE MASTER TO命令,指定新的主數(shù)據(jù)庫的IP地址、端口號和日志位置等信息,然后使用START SLAVE命令啟動從數(shù)據(jù)庫的同步進程。

6. 驗證主從切換:可以通過SHOW SLAVE STATUS命令查看從數(shù)據(jù)庫的同步狀態(tài),確保同步正常進行。

7. 更新應用連接:將應用連接從原來的主數(shù)據(jù)庫切換到新的主數(shù)據(jù)庫,確保應用正常訪問新的主數(shù)據(jù)庫。

四、總結

通過以上步驟,我們可以成功實現(xiàn)MySQL主從同步以及主從切換。這樣能夠提高數(shù)據(jù)庫的高可用性,確保數(shù)據(jù)庫在主庫故障時能夠快速切換到從庫,保障應用的正常運行。同時,定期進行監(jiān)控和維護工作也是非常重要的,以預防和處理潛在的故障情況。